Autumn champions FC St. Pauli ended their outstanding second division first half with a somewhat annoying away point.

Despite clear superiority at Fortuna Düsseldorf, Hamburg only managed to score 1: 1 (0: 0), but are seven points ahead of third-placed Schalke 04 in the second half of the season.

The signs point to advancement.

Marcel Hartel (47th) was criminally left alone by the Düsseldorf defense at the opening goal.

Fortuna, who started with ambitions for promotion, last won four times in a row against St. Pauli, wavered in front of 15,000 spectators, but came back with the ninth goal of the season by Rouwen Hennings (68th).

With the guests, the head coach was back on the sidelines: Timo Schultz had been in quarantine for two weeks due to corona disease, he is fine.

However, he saw little uplifting from his team in the first half, the Fortuna was slightly better than the front runner at a low level.

Daniel-Kofi Kyereh missed St. Pauli's best opportunity for the time being miserably (36th).

But then nobody was interested in Hartel, who easily pushed the ball into the goal after a Kyereh cross from the right.

From then on, St. Pauli dominated the game and pushed for the decision, the Düsseldorf team wobbled despite switching to a back four and looked tired.

But they found their way back into the game with a good start from Emmanuel Iyoha.
